What's Occurring With Fish Finders?

While conventional fish finders have served as indispensable tools for anglers, recent innovations are transforming the technology into more cutting-edge devices that enhance the fishing experience. The latest models now provide capabilities including high-definition imaging, which delivers clearer underwater views, allowing anglers to more effectively identify fish species. Moreover, many fish finders are including GPS mapping capabilities, enabling users to flag productive fishing spots and move accurately.

Wireless transmission is also growing into standard, allowing real-time information transfer with cellular devices or tablets. This innovation helps anglers get updates on water quality and fish activity, enhancing strategic planning. Additionally, some devices now leverage artificial intelligence to analyze fishing patterns and propose ideal times and locations for fishing. Overall, these advancements not only improve the effectiveness of locating fish but also enhance the overall fishing experience, making it more engaging and data-driven for enthusiasts.

While the aquatic harvesting sector has traditionally relied on synthetic materials, a expanding priority on ecological conservation is spurring the adoption of green fishing gear materials. Manufacturers are progressively embracing biodegradable plastics, recycled fibers, and natural substances like hemp and bamboo. These materials not only reduce environmental impact but also strengthen the resilience and performance of fishing gear.

For instance, biodegradable fishing nets are created to break down harmlessly if lost, reducing marine pollution. Moreover, companies are including recycled materials in their tackle boxes and lines, markedly reducing on waste. Innovations in plant-based coatings for fishing rods and reels are also gaining momentum, delivering a non-toxic alternative to traditional finishes.

Rising consumer demand for sustainable products means the fishing industry will be expected to keep evolving, fostering a culture centered on sustainability that works with conservation efforts and enhances healthier aquatic ecosystems.

Determining Your Optimal Fishing Equipment

Picking the best fishing gear can substantially enhance the overall fishing experience. Anglers should start by evaluating their exact fishing environment—whether it's freshwater or saltwater, waterways, lakes, or oceans. Each location calls for various tools. Then, the choice of fishing rod and reel is vital; lightweight poles and smooth-reeling designs often deliver superior handling and exactness.

Line durability and type also constitute, with braided lines providing durability and monofilament delivering flexibility. Selecting bait should correspond to the fish species targeted, with options ranging from living bait to man-made lures.

Additionally, comfort and convenience should not be overlooked. Features including soft-grip handles and adjustable lengths can strengthen the user experience. Ultimately, investing in quality gear not only enhances performance but also contributes to sustainability by limiting garbage. By thoroughly analyzing these factors, anglers can personalize their equipment to maximize enjoyment and success on the water.

How Can I Keep My Smart Fishing Rod Effectively?

To preserve a smart fishing rod, frequently clean it with fresh water, look for damage, verify electronics are operating correctly, and place it in a cool, dry space to extend its lifespan and performance.

Are There Applications That Work With New Fish Finders?

Yes, multiple apps are functional with modern fish finders, enhancing performance through features like GPS mapping, immediate data sharing, and social networking. Leading selections include Fishbrain, Navionics, and Humminbird's FishSmart, serving to diverse fishing requirements.

What Price Points Do Wearable Fishing Tech Products Come In?

Wearable fishing technology usually falls from $50 to $300, based on specifications and manufacturer. High-end models may offer sophisticated monitoring, weather updates, and network capabilities, while affordable alternatives focus on basic functionalities for casual anglers.
